For decades, hand osteoarthritis has quietly diminished the lives of millions — particularly women navigating midlife — while medicine offered only the management of suffering, never its interruption. Now, researchers at Oxford have traced the condition to a molecular deficiency and are testing a drug called talarozole that may, for the first time, address the disease at its root rather than its surface. It is early work, but it represents something rare in chronic illness research: a visible pathway where there was none.
Oxford researchers identify potential disease-modifying drug for hand osteoarthritis

Oxford researchers identify retinoic acid deficiency in hand osteoarthritis and test talarozole as potential disease-modifying treatment, addressing unmet medical need affecting millions globally.
Patients with hand osteoarthritis (8.5M in UK alone, predominantly women) could gain first disease-modifying treatment option, potentially reducing disability, improving work capacity, and decreasing long-term care costs.
